(2,347 posts)which would be a year and a few months before that election. It was a pretty big issue among working folks. No one was happy that they were winding up in higher brackets just because of a cost of living raise. Those Reagan Democrats got that Reagan in front of their affiliation largely because of this tax issue, as I recall.
The hostage issue was an add-on. The bracket creep issue hit you right in the wallet. People tend to vote their wallet far more than they pay attention to foreign policy. And of course stagflation was the root of the bracket creep issue, but a large part of the resentment felt against inflation had to do with being bumped up and paying far higher taxes just because of inflation. The Democrats were being really obtuse by ignoring it.
